Shopping for grown-ups isn’t always fun, but looking for stocking stuffers that will offer good value can be pretty interesting. The ideas below include things that people can enjoy using each day.
1. Keychain
Treat a friend or family member to a fun keychain. If you can find one with their name on it, go for it! If their name is unique and you have some crafting skills, consider beading or embroidering a keychain that they can use for years to come. Simple keychain kits that feature a small cross-stitch panel may be the perfect way to create custom Christmas gifts.
2. Rechargeable Flashlight
A solar-powered flashlight is an incredibly handy tool to have. You can find flashlights that actually have panels built into the side. A flashlight or single bulb with an individual panel and cable could also be useful if the weather knocks the power out.
If you’re looking for a stocking stuffer for a child, consider a headlamp that they can use to read instead of a flashlight. Also as a bonus, headlamps are harder to lose.
3. Skincare Products
A soft pair of gloves and a tub of scented lotion can be a gift of remarkable luxury. If you have a friend or family member who’s always taking care of everyone else, treat them to a tube of rich lotion or a tub of body butter. If you can treat them to moisturizing gloves as well, you’ve now provided them with a few minutes that they must simply sit and enjoy. Pair your skincare products with a sleeping mask to enhance the relaxation.
4. Scented Candle
A small scented candle can turn a bland hotel room or a dim office into a spot that smells like home. If you know of a friend or family member who is suffering the winter doldrums, treat them to a bright lemon or a lush orange-scented candle to lift their spirits. Make sure you either provide a candle holder or give them a jar candle so they can use it immediately. Include a small lighter to make the gift complete.
5. Luxury Soap
Another treat that will bring positive thoughts of you to mind is a bar of luxury soap. For busy parents who struggle to treat themselves, some luxury-scented soap and a protective box can provide an oasis of peace when they have time to soak in a hot tub. You can also include soap from your local area.
6. Hand Sanitizer
Like it or not, hand sanitizer will continue to be a need for years to come. Look for products that contain moisturizer. Try to find scented moisturizers that your recipient will enjoy. If they’re a bit on the whimsical side, get the hand sanitizer with glitter in it!
Many of us have had hand sanitizer leak in a pocket or purse so look for bottles that have a cap that will not come easily open.
Handy gifts that offer relaxation, protection against illness, or light in the darkness will be appreciated all throughout the year!
